Связанное дерево файлов в Eclipse - PullRequest
3 голосов
/ 15 июля 2009

Есть ли способ получить связанное дерево файлов для файлов в eclipse? Другими словами, я хочу знать, что ВСЕ возможные файлы могут повлиять на изменение конкретного файла.

Так что, если я изменю файл изображения, я хочу знать все JSP, которые ссылаются на это изображение, и все сервлеты, которые ссылаются на этот JSP, и все другие классы java, которые ссылаются на этот сервлет ... и т. Д. Может быть, я снимаю для луны.

(Примечание: я отредактировал пост из-за комментария ниже. Раньше я упоминал только поиск ссылок в файлах Java.)

Ответы [ 2 ]

0 голосов
/ 15 июля 2009

С http://www.allappforum.com/eclipse/eclipse_shortcuts.htm

Ctrl Shift U    Find references in file
Ctrl Shift G    Find references in workspace
Ctrl G  Find declarations in workspace
Ctrl Shift P    Navigate to matching bracket/brace
Ctrl T  Popup type hierarchy
Ctrl Shift T    Open Type
Ctrl O  Outline of current source
Ctrl F3     Outline of current cursor position
Ctrl Shift Arrow    Jump beetween methods up or down
F2  Show Javadoc
F4  Show hierarchy
Ctrl Alt H  Open call hierarchy 
0 голосов
/ 15 июля 2009

Нажмите Ctrl + Shift + G, чтобы получить все ссылки на тип / метод. Или откройте представление «Иерархия вызовов» (Ctrl + Alt + H), чтобы разрешить туннелирование в ссылки.

См. Этот вопрос для списков полезных ярлыков:


Обновление:

Чтобы увидеть отношения между типами, вам нужен инструмент анализа зависимостей, посмотрите JDepend для Eclipse или CAP

...